[
https://issues.apache.org/jira/browse/MAPREDUCE-3366?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13163917#comment-13163917
]
Alejandro Abdelnur commented on MAPREDUCE-3366:
-----------------------------------------------
the patch applies and builds a distro, but the distro fails to start any of the
MR services
{code}
tucu@ubuntu:~/src/apache/hadoop/hadoop-dist/target/hadoop-0.24.0-SNAPSHOT$
sbin/yarn-daemon.sh start resourcemanager
sbin/yarn-daemon.sh: line 44:
/home/tucu/src/apache/hadoop/hadoop-dist/target/hadoop-0.24.0-SNAPSHOT/sbin/yarn-config.sh:
No such file or directory
starting resourcemanager, logging to
/home/tucu/src/apache/hadoop/hadoop-dist/target/hadoop-0.24.0-SNAPSHOT/logs/yarn-tucu-resourcemanager-ubuntu.out
/home/tucu/src/apache/hadoop/hadoop-dist/target/hadoop-0.24.0-SNAPSHOT/bin/yarn:
line 49:
/home/tucu/src/apache/hadoop/hadoop-dist/target/hadoop-0.24.0-SNAPSHOT/bin/yarn-config.sh:
No such file or directory
/usr/lib/jvm/java-6-sun/bin/java -Dproc_--config -Xmx1000m
-Dhadoop.log.dir=/home/tucu/src/apache/hadoop/hadoop-dist/target/hadoop-0.24.0-SNAPSHOT/logs
-Dyarn.log.dir=/home/tucu/src/apache/hadoop/hadoop-dist/target/hadoop-0.24.0-SNAPSHOT/logs
-Dhadoop.log.file=yarn-tucu-resourcemanager-ubuntu.log
-Dyarn.log.file=yarn-tucu-resourcemanager-ubuntu.log
-Dyarn.home.dir=/home/tucu/src/apache/hadoop/hadoop-dist/target/hadoop-0.24.0-SNAPSHOT
-Dhadoop.root.logger=INFO,DRFA -Dyarn.root.logger=INFO,DRFA -classpath
/home/tucu/src/apache/hadoop/hadoop-dist/target/hadoop-0.24.0-SNAPSHOT/conf/:~/home/tucu/src/apache/hadoop/hadoop-dist/target/hadoop-0.24.0-SNAPSHOT/conf/::/usr/lib/jvm/java-6-sun/lib/tools.jar
--config
~/home/tucu/src/apache/hadoop/hadoop-dist/target/hadoop-0.24.0-SNAPSHOT/conf/
resourcemanager
Unrecognized option: --config
Could not create the Java virtual machine.
{code}
It seems the yarn-config.sh is being looked in bin/ instead of libexec/
> Mapreduce component should use consistent directory structure layout as
> HDFS/common
> -----------------------------------------------------------------------------------
>
> Key: MAPREDUCE-3366
> URL: https://issues.apache.org/jira/browse/MAPREDUCE-3366
> Project: Hadoop Map/Reduce
> Issue Type: Bug
> Components: mrv2
> Affects Versions: 0.23.0
> Environment: Java, Maven
> Reporter: Eric Yang
> Assignee: Eric Yang
> Attachments: MAPREDUCE-3366-1-trunk.patch,
> MAPREDUCE-3366-2-trunk.patch, MAPREDUCE-3366.patch
>
>
> Directory structure for MRv2 layout looks like:
> {noformat}
> hadoop-mapreduce-0.23.0-SNAPSHOT/bin
> /conf
> /lib
> /modules
> {noformat}
> The directory structure layout should be updated to reflect changes
> implemented in HADOOP-6255.
> {noformat}
> hadoop-mapreduce-0.23.0-SNAPSHOT/bin
> /etc/hadoop
> /lib
> /libexec
> /sbin
> /share/hadoop
> /share/hadoop/lib
> {noformat}
--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ators:
https://issues.apache.org/jira/secure/ContactAdministrators!default.jspa
For more information on JIRA, see: http://www.atlassian.com/software/jira